United Center is where the Chicago Blackhawks (10-8-5) will go up against the Anaheim Ducks (14-8-1) on Sunday. The moneyline on this contest has the Ducks at -196 and the Blackhawks open at +162. The over/under is set at 6.

The Anaheim Ducks will need a bounce back game after taking a 5-4 defeat to the Canucks in their previous game. The Ducks played really well in the loss. In the outing, they earned a goal on 4 out of the 41 shots they put on goal. They also had 6 power play chances and netted 1 goal. Anaheim had 41 penalty minutes in this contest.

Anaheim Ducks opponents have earned 79 power play tries (6th in pro hockey) and have a total of 20 goals in those attempts. The Ducks have had 691 shots taken against them and hold a save percentage of .893. Anaheim has attempted 702 shots and has a shot percentage of 11.8%. While at even strength, the Ducks have surrendered 54 goals while scoring 67 when they are on offense. Anaheim has accounted for 80 power play chances and they have tallied 16 goals during those advantages, earning them a rate of 20.00%. For the current season, they have tallied 29 points and their points percentage is .630. When it comes to their goal scoring prowess, the Anaheim Ducks have racked up 83 goals (2nd in the National Hockey League) this year and have allowed 74.

The player between the pipes for this game is Lukas Dostal. In his professional hockey career, Dostal has compiled 69 quality starts and his rate for quality starts is .556. He has a save percentage of .902 for his 6,456 minutes guarding the cage. Dostal has had 4,224 shots against him and has accrued 3,812 total saves. Opponents have tallied 412 goals versus Dostal in his NHL career and his average for goals against per game is 3.32. He has accumulated a win-loss mark of 53-63-14 and got the start in 124 games. Dostal has been involved in 138 contests throughout his pro hockey career.
In their last game, Chicago faced the Wild in an outing where the Blackhawks ended up losing by a tally of 4-3. They had 4 attempts on the power play in this one but weren't able to score a goal. The Blackhawks had 3 goals of the 37 shots on goal they tried.
So far this year, the Chicago Blackhawks have notched a total of 72 goals, 25 points, as well as a points percentage of .543. They have allowed 65 goals to be scored by of a combination of 51 goals at even strength and 14 goals while they had less men on the ice. The Blackhawks have scored 57 goals at even strength and 15 goals (14th in hockey) while having a power play advantage. They have a total of 66 power play chances and they have earned a power play percentage of 22.73%. Chicago has put up 584 shots (28th in pro hockey) and has accumulated a shot percentage of 12.33%, while allowing the other team 703 shots. They have a penalty kill rate of 83.13% on their oppositions 83 power play tries, and their save percentage is currently 90.8%.
For the opposition you are expected to see Spencer Knight between the pipes. He has accounted for 2,821 saves out of 3,112 shots tried, giving him a save % of .906. Knight is the owner of a career record of 56-38-13 and has played in 111 games. He got the starting nod in 101 games and his ice time sits at 5,075 minutes. Knight's quality start percentage is 53.5% and he has earned 54 quality starts in his pro career. The opposition is averaging 2.88 goals/game and he has relinquished 291 goals in total.
